Organiser's Description

Indiana Trail Running Association's training runs for DINO's Tecumseh Trail ChallengeTraining Runs #1 & #2 are non-competitive group runs to introduce runners to Yellowwood State Forest and experience key portions of the Tecumseh Trail Challenge marathon and 50K courses. Each training run will be lightly marked, and runners will be encouraged to download the course GPX prior to starting. Course maps may be found via DINO's event website.
The terrain can be quite challenging and cell service is poor. For safety, checking in and out of the group run is mandatory.
